The artist drew inspiration from the Spinario sculpture, bringing it to the present day and thus transporting the meaning of the work itself. The piece depicts a boy removing a freshly stepped piece of poop from his new shoes. Handcrafted sculpture by the artist Santicri, dimensions 17x10x10 cm.

Born in 1992 in Macerata, Marche, the Italian artist pursued a path that, between studies in Geometer and Architecture, led him to collaborate with an artisan sculpting resin pieces. There arose the growing need to find himself and unleash his creativity.
